7th Grade Unit 34
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| Inherited Traits | a characteristic or feature that is passed down from a parent to their offspring through genes in DNA |
| Traits | a specific characteristic or feature of an organism, like eye color, hair color, or height, that is passed down from parents through genes and can be influenced by the environment |
| Variations | the natural differences observed between individuals of the same species, caused by genetic factors and environmental influences |
| Adaptations | a characteristic or feature of an organism that helps it survive and reproduce better in its environment, usually developed through evolutionary processes over time |
| Natural Selection | a biological process where organisms with traits that better suit their environment are more likely to survive and reproduce, passing on those advantageous traits to their offspring, causing a population to change over time |
| Charles Darwin | a British scientist most recognized for proposing the theory of evolution by natural selection |
| Artificial Selection | the process where humans intentionally choose organisms with specific desirable traits to breed |
